I have a big problem with the Nigerian Middle class, and I will explain why briefly. It has become crystal clear to fellow Nigerians and the rest of the World that the nation is on a path of regression even as poverty, violent conflict amongst others are on the increase.

In other to protect ourselves from the harsh reality facing the country, the middle class has formed a bubble around itself and feigns obliviousness to the general plight of the masses.

You see issues of no immediate concern being discussed and debated by the middle class, even when they hold little value to our immediate society. Issues like racism, feminism amongst others leads some of our intellectual discourse when we in fact face more pressing issues in my opinion.

Hear Me Out
I am not against the discussions of these topics, but what use is a conversation about ‘Bride price' for example, when the most basic rights of women are still not acknowledged in most parts of the country. Is it not better to channel our energies to our actual concerns than waste intellectualism on vain issues?
